Is it permissible for the wife to abandon her husband's bed if the husband has declared his intention to divorce her, abuses her with words and actions, falls short in providing her basic rights of food, drink, and maintenance, and does not fear God to the extent that he abandons prayer?

The husband mentioned is ill-treating his wife, being unjust to her, and disobedient to his Lord by refusing to spend on her and by humiliating her. The general principle is that a wife's obedience to her husband is obligatory, and it is not permissible for her to abandon him except for a legitimate religious reason. However, if he wrongs her and does not fulfill her rights, then it is permissible for her to abandon him in bed, as some scholars have mentioned. If the husband is stingy with her maintenance and the maintenance of her children, she is allowed to take from his money what suffices her needs without his knowledge. The families of both spouses should be on the best terms, and the spouses should seek wisdom in resolving problems. The husband is not required to seek his wife's permission to travel, but he is not allowed to be absent from her for more than six months except with her permission. Divorce is disliked in Islam and should not be resorted to except in extreme necessity, because its consequences are dire.
